Q: Is 6,982,937 a Prime Number?

 A: No, 6,982,937 is not a prime number.

Why is 6,982,937 not a prime number?

A prime number is a natural number, greater than one, that can only be divided by 1 and itself.

The number 6982937 can be evenly divided by 1 13 17 19 221 247 323 1,663 4,199 21,619 28,271 31,597 367,523 410,761 537,149 and 6,982,937, with no remainder.

Since 6,982,937 cannot be divided by just 1 and 6,982,937, it is not a prime number.
